Output 8434599e0cabe66bc2c1263adc6fff7c293c01c745e1cee23e113bc29ae9ff21:0

value
577173
script pubkey
OP_0 OP_PUSHBYTES_20 ef12325ed30f23e2fe50c37eb8cb00b9c254c6c5
address
bc1qaufryhknpu379ljscdlt3jcqh8p9f3k9jhya4j
transaction
8434599e0cabe66bc2c1263adc6fff7c293c01c745e1cee23e113bc29ae9ff21
spent
true